The camera is found in new consumer electronics games that can track a persons hands without the use of a wand. To drive a toy car using our hand movements or gestures. Hand gesture recognition for human computer interaction. As a result, we achieved control both wireless communication between the mobile robot and the remote base station, and serial communication between the remote base station and the gui application. Human machine interface or hmi is a system comprising of hardware and software that helps in. This paper deals with the design and implementation of a wireless gesture controlled robot using arduino atmega32 processor and an android operated application to control the gestures via. Pdf modeling and designing of gesture control robot. In this paper, we introduce a handgesturebased control interface for navigating a carrobot. Nov 15, 2017 you might have seen hand gesture controlled robots, where the motion of a robot is controlled by the gestures of the hand. In this paper is proposed an accelerometerbased gesture recognition system to control an industrial robot in. Design of mems based gesture controlled robot by using. Accelerometer based gesture controlled robot with robotic. Starting the robot when the hand is stretched out in front of the body. Mainly two kinds of gestures are used which are explained further.
A gesture controlled robot can be controlled by your hand gestures using 3 axis accelerometer sensor in c dvlshahgesturecontrolledrobot. Opencv is a computer vision library focused on real time computer. Design of mems based gesture controlled robot by using avr microcontroller prof. In future there is a chance of making robots that can interact with humans in an natural manner. The output of the system is the different movements of the robot in the specified direction. Pdf realtime robotic hand control using hand gestures. A new hand gesture recognition scheme for similarity measurement in a vision based barehanded. The hand gesture recognition system uses a new type of camera developed by microsoft, called kinect, which senses threedimensional space.
Gesture controlled robot using image processing harish kumar kaura1, vipul honrao2, sayali patil3, pravish shetty4, department of computer engineering fr. Stereo vision, is meant to be the extraction of 3d information from the digital images. In the past years the constructors of robot have made efforts for forming human machine interfacing device. Hence our target interest is with hand motion based gesture interfaces. The proposed system is a noninvasive technique and software part of the system uses gesture based image processing technique. Accelerometer based hand gesture controlled robot using arduino. These two dc motors are used to drive accelerometer based hand gesture controlled robot in forward, reverse, left and right direction. Robots are playing an important role in automation across all the sectors like construction, military, medical, manufacturing, etc. Even though the title says it as a hand gestured controlled robot, technically this robot is controlled by the tilt of the hand. Sep 04, 2015 gesture control robot using accelerometer ppt 1.
It is an artificial stereopsis which is followed by two cameras to obtain depth and 3d structural information. Accelerometerbased control of an industrial robotic arm. Accelerometer based gesture controlled robot with robotic arm. This video is about the hand gesture controlled robot using arduino, which shows the following. Through transmitter device, a command is received and it is processed with the help of at89s51 microcontroller. Accelerometer based wireless gesture controlled robot using 8051 atmels at89s52 the gesture controlled robot is a special kind of robot which works with. Hence the wireless communication and the serial communication were.
Hand posture, hand gesture, human computer interaction h ci, segmentation, feature extraction, classification tools, neural networks. Design of hand gesture controlled robot using arduino. Lets see how to build your own gesture controlled car. Hand gesture recognition is a challenging problem, but with the help of opencv it has become easier to work in such domains. An accelerometer is used to detect the tilting position of your hand, and a microcontroller gets different analogue values and generates command signals to control. A survey on hand gesture recognition for simple mouse control. For this purpose we have used accelerometer which works on acceleration.
Introduction the essential aim of building hand gesture recognition system is to create a natural interaction between human and computer where the recognized gestures can be used for controlling a robot. In this project we have used hand motion to drive the robot. Pdf the goal of gesture recognition in computer science field has. Introduction gesture controlled robot is a robot which can be controlled by simple gestures. It is possible to control the movement of robot in desired. Hence our target interest is with hand motion based. In this wireless gesture controlled robot project we are going to control a robot using hand gestures. Where folder is the folder name where the image is contained and ismember returns 1 of the 4 options from the bullet list. The different gestures that have been mapped to the direction of the bot are hand parallel to the groundstationary.
Dec 14, 2017 in this project, we have designed a simple hand gesture controlled robot using arduino. Its having future scope of advanced robotic arms that are designed like the human hand itself can easily controlled using hand gesture only. This is an easy, userfriendly way to interact with robotic systems and robots. In this we use our hand gestures as input signals for driving the robot in various direction and the direction of movement of the robot is display on 16x2 alphanumeric lcd. The proposed system is a noninvasive technique and software part of the system. This robot is an improvement of another diy project, an rc car using rf module. The user just needs to wear a gesture device which includes a sensor. Accelerometer based hand gesture controlled robot using. We will divide the entire robot into 3 parts the transmitter,the receiver and the robot. The robotic car movement is controlled by joystick wirelessly and the robotic hand can be controlled using wireless hand glove. Mainly two kinds of gestures are used which are explained. Although it gives more precision, it limits freedom due to necessity of wearing gloves. The robot control using the wireless communication and the. International journal of engineering trends and technology.
A simple and effective way of controlling a robot by hand gesture. This gesture controlled robot uses arduino,adxl335 accelerometer and rf transmitterreceiver pair. Jan 28, 2018 this video is about the hand gesture controlled robot using arduino, which shows the following. How to build an arduino handgesturecontrolled robot. Instead of using a remote control with buttons or a joystick, the gestures. Pdf hand gesture controlled vehicle ija era and naresh. A transmitting device is used in your hand which contains rf transmitter and accelerometer. A 3axis accelerometer is adopted to record a users hand trajectories. Majority of the industrial robots are autonomous as they are required to operate at high speed and. A novel algorithm for gesture identification has been developed to replace the approach of conventional controlling mechanism of robots via.
A hand gesture controlled car made from scrap dvd player. So i finally came out with a hand gesture controlled robot that can follow the commands shown by hand. Wireless gesture controlled robot systems and robots. Jun 20, 2016 so i finally came out with a hand gesture controlled robot that can follow the commands shown by hand. Hand gesture controller design was based on stereo vision technology.
A novel algorithm for gesture identification has been developed to replace the approach of conventional controlling mechanism of robots via buttons etc. Hand gesture control robot international journal of innovative. In this paper, we introduce a hand gesture based control interface for navigating a car robot. You just need to wear a small transmitting device in your hand which include an acceleration meter. Making a gesture control robot is actually very simple. Nevertheless, it remains difficult and tedious to operate with a robot teach pendant, especially for nonexpert users. Aug 26, 2017 learn how to make an arduino based gesture control robot. This hand gesture controlled robot is based on arduino nano, mpu6050, rf transmitterreceiver pair and l293d motor driver. Project report on hand gesture controlled robot part 2. This level of completely was successfully tested on groups at up to four robots. In this project, a hand gesture controlled robot is developed using mpu6050, which is a 3axis accelerometer and 3axis gyroscope sensor and the controller part is arduino nano. An accelerometer is used to detect the tilting position of your hand, and a microcontroller gets different analogue values and generates command signals to control the robot.
They said the hand motion recognition framework had an amazing consideration in the couple of years. This concept can be implemented in a robotic arm used for welding or handling hazardous materials, such as in nuclear. This robot is a improvement of my another diy project rc car using rf module. The objective of this wired control device is achieved using arduino, accelerometer. Review of mems accelerometer based hand gesture controlled robot. One of the frequently implemented motion controlled robot is a hand gesture controlled robot. The different gestures that have been mapped to the direction. Video camera is used for video streaming so that can performs fire detection and alert user when detecting a fire. Pdf a handgesturebased control interface for a carrobot. So i finally came out with a cool diy hand gesture recognition robot, which can follow the commands made by hand gestures. The main aim of the project is to control the movements or directions of air planes, trains and cars by using mems technology. Rodrigues institute of technology, vashi navi mumbai, india abstractservice robots directly interact with people, so finding a more natural and easy user interface is of fundamental.
Hand gesture controlled robot using arduino youtube. Our initial objective was to build an immersive experience for users. Pdf gesture controlled robot using arduino and android. One is transmitter part and another is receiver part. The different gestures that have been mapped to the direction of the bot are.
For capturing hand gestures correctly, proper light and camera angles are required. Hand based gesture controlled robot viren sugandh department of electronics and communication engineering, vellore institute of technology vellore632014,tamil nadu,india abstract this paper basically focuses on using the concept of gesture recognition to control robots with higher degree of precision, it is well known fact that. Wifi shield on the robot accesses this file to transmit the signals from the control station to the robot. Gesture controlled robot is a kind of robot that can be by our hand gestures rather than an ordinary old switches or keypad. Shindal4 1,2,3,4department of electronic engineering 1,2,3,4dmietr, wardha, maharashtra abstractmems means microelectromechanical system, also known as microsystems technology is characterized. Arduino to detect the direction of movement of the user. Build hand gesture recognition from scratch using neural.
This project represents a simple accelerometer controlled robotic arm using atmega32640 powered embedded system as the core of this robot and also a computer to interface the robot with the. A hand gesturecontrolled car made from scrap dvd player. The robots travel by motion made by the user hand tilting. The basic working principle of this robot set of the data signals of transmitting.
The movements of the robot are controlled by the gestures shown by the hand. This paper describes about the gesture control robot which can be controlled by your normal hand gesture the accelerometer controls the movement of the car. Information communication and embedded systems icices. This microcontroller gives signal to the robot to move in the preferred direction. The robot consists of a 4 wheels platform with full robotic hand structure attached to it. Wireless gesturecontrolled robot systems and robots. Hand gesture controlled robot is a system consisting primarily a laptop and a robot. A wireless robot that you can control using a specialized glove. The sensor will record the movement of hand in a specific direction which will result in the movement of the robot in the respective direction. Block diagram of accelerometer based hand gesture controlled. This will be used to control the hazardous situation from a remote distance. The robot is developed by using the input section consisting of sensor, lcd, display and a bluetooth device and the output section which is consisting of nxt microcontroller, motor and camera.
A gesture controlled robot is controlled by using hand in place of any other method like buttons or joystick. Learn how to make an arduino based gesture control robot. Abstract the critical reason of this corporation is to increase a passage system to control a robot by using the use of misuse mems in. Robot controlling is done by fusion of hand positioning and arm gestures 2 32 using data gloves. A gesture controlled robot is a kind of robot which can be controlled by your hand gestures not by old buttons. Irrespective of the gesture technique used, robot is moved in all possible directions in the environment using four possible types of commands which are forward, backward, right and left. Pantech gesture recognition kit could be used for hand position tracking in three dimensions x, y, z and hand gesture recognition based on a stochastic hidden markov model hmm. But, these techniques are not resourceful to control the robot as they do not give correct results and provide slow response time. Apr 01, 2015 introduction gesture controlled robot is a robot which can be controlled by simple gestures.
This file needs to be run on the mkr in order to enable remote control of the microcontroller using a windows 10 app. We have controlled the movement of robot with normal hand gesture. Wireless gesture controlled robot full project with. Thus, the different hand gestures shown by the user acts as the input to the system. Gesture controlled robot using image processing harish kumar kaura1, vipul honrao2. The handgesture recognition system uses a new type of camera developed by microsoft, called kinect, which senses threedimensional space.
Wireless gesture controlled robot full project with source code. Beyond operating the robots through physical medium, a new method of controlling a robot through hand gestures becoming very popular now a days. We had tossed around ideas of using cameras, or microphone to allow users to interact with a robot. A gesture controlled robot can be controlled by your hand gestures using 3 axis accelerometer sensor. The paper presents the robot which is controlled by a human gesture using accelerometer. Gesture controlled robotic hand is a system which help to control the robotic hand in real time, according to the gesture of the operator, so it does not required skilled operators to operate such system. You just step into the operating room, and automatically your body is mapped in 3d, he said.
Sitting in my chair and dominant things sort of a boss. I finally came out with a hand gesture recognition automaton, which might follow. The research paper5 describes the robot, which is controlled by a hand glove wirelessly via bluetooth. Future surgeons may use robotic nurse, gesture recognition. In this work, a hardware and software based integrated system is developed for hand gesture based surveillance robot. For designing of an accelerometer based hand gesture controlled robot the avr atmega16 microcontroller is used. The robot is divided into two sessions, transmitter and. Hand gestures detected by gyro and arduinodriven motor. The hardware part is developed based on avr microcontroller platform. Arduino based hand gesture control of your computer.
Instead of using a remote control with buttons or a joystick, the gestures of the hand are used to control the motion of the robot. Another interesting project based on a similar principle is an arduino based hand gesture control of your computer or laptop. Here one only needs to move hand to control the robot. After making some basic robots like line follower robot, computer controlled robot, etc, we have developed this accelerometer based gesture controlled robot by using arduino uno. Robot group, or developing a wireless teach pendant comau robotics. In this project, i have implemented a simple arduino based hand gesture control where you can control some functions of your web browser like switching between tabs, scrolling up and down in web pages, shift between tasks applications, play or pause a video and increase or decrease the volume in vlc.
55 64 386 553 1460 108 308 343 1234 31 1325 265 1381 39 220 1130 109 423 1217 851 316 596 1173 546 612 898 1360 1362 566 29 228 28 284 640 792